Answer:

Restate the Argument: In the end, censoring websites in schools neither protects students from inappropriate content nor teaches them to use the internet productively. So What?: Indeed, instead of going to great lengths to keep young people sheltered from the real world, educators would serve their students better by helping them learn to navigate it.

Brief Explanations:

The first statement restates the main - argument about the ineffectiveness of website - censoring in schools. The second statement provides the "So What?" aspect by suggesting a better approach for educators.
